Weird War: Interview @ GGMania
   

GameGuru Mania has an <a href="http://www.ggmania.com/full.php3?show=5608" target="_blank">interview</a> with Techland producer Pawel Kalinowski to discuss "Weird War":<blockquote><em>GGMania: What can you tell us about the enemies in Weird War? <br> <br>Pawel Kalinowski: As you will spend a lot of time together with those nasty boys we prepared a variety of them. First opponents are not very clever nor fast, but the deeper into the game, the more varied behavior, the stronger weapons and armors. Basically each land has got its' own set of basic opponents - first you fight with Arab highwaymen, members of Libyan Liberation Front and their greatest enemy People's Front of Libya. There are of course Afrika Korps soldiers everywhere. Deeper in Africa you will have to stand up to furious cannibals and sneaky pygmies. In Europe there are deadly Gestapo troopers and countless Wehrmachters (other formations are present, too). Besides human opponents there are tanks, heavy armored transporters, mortars and similar war gear. But this is not all! Don't try to make elephants or crocodiles angry, because they can attack you, too!</em></blockquote>
